Fletcher was nothing more than a humble blacksmith's apprentice, when a chance encounter leads to the discovery that he has the ability to summon demons from another world. Chased from his village for a crime he did not commit, he must travel with his demon to the Vocans Academy, where the gifted are trained in the art of summoning.
The academy will put Fletcher through a gauntlet of gruelling lessons, training him as a battlemage to fight in the Hominum Empire's war against the savage orcs. Rubbing shoulders with the children of the most powerful nobles in the land, Fletcher must tread carefully. The power hungry Forsyth twins lurk in the shadows, plotting to further their family's interests. Then there is Sylva, an elf who will do anything she can to forge an alliance between her people and Hominum, even if it means betraying her friends. Othello is the first ever dwarf at the academy, and his people have long been oppressed by Hominum's rulers, which provokes tension amongst those he studies alongside.
Fletcher will find himself caught in the middle of powerful forces, with nothing but his demon Ignatius to help him. As the pieces on the board manoeuvre for supremacy, Fletcher must decide where his loyalties lie. The fate of an empire is in his hands ...

Taran Matharu wrote his first book when he was nine years old. At twenty-two, he began posting The Novice on Wattpad (the online writing website) and reached over three million reads in less than six months. The Novice is the first of three books in the Summoner series, and Taran Matharu's fiction debut. Taran lives in London.
Gr 7 Up—Fletcher, 15, an orphan raised by a blacksmith in the Hominum Empire's northern village of Pelt discovers he has the ability to summon demonic creatures in this exciting fantasy trilogy opener. After Fletcher and Ignatius, his ferretlike demon, attack the local bully, Fletcher is forced to flee his village. Through a chance encounter with a mage, Fletcher finds himself attending an academy for battle mages. Trained mages are needed in Hominum's ongoing war with the orcs and in the armed truce against the elves. At the Academy, Fletcher, a commoner, endures scorn from the more skilled second-year students of noble birth, especially a pair of snobbish twin siblings, who are particularly cruel to Sylva, the elf chieftain's daughter, and the dwarf Othello. Dwarves are despised and treated as second-class citizens by many humans in Hominum. Their studies culminate in a year-end tournament that determines their student rankings and the opportunity for a senior military position. Fletcher and his small group of allies also become involved in a plot that threatens all of Hominum. This debut's similarities to J.R.R. Tolkien's "The Lord of the Rings" books, Philip Pullman's "His Dark Materials" (Knopf), and J.K. Rowling's "Harry Potter" (Scholastic) (the novel even has a nasty professor with a prejudice against commoners and other races) are unmistakable, but readers won't mind. Fletcher's a sympathetic character whose impulsive behavior leads him to make understandable mistakes. VERDICT The appealing characters, fast-paced plot, focus on racial politics, and interesting demon varieties (demonology addendum included) make this an enjoyable read.—Sharon Rawlins, New Jersey State Library, Trenton
